The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in the North West with a requirement for knowledge and experience of SolarWinds products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that have cited SolarWinds over the 6 months to 27 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T contractor job market in general and are not representative of contractor rates within SolarWinds.

6 months to
27 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 110 143 160
Rank change year-on-year +33 +17 -34
Contract jobs citing SolarWinds 27 10 22
As % of all contract jobs advertised in the North West 0.98% 0.31% 0.54%
As % of the Vendors category 2.46% 0.77% 1.53%
Number of daily rates quoted 17 9 14
10th Percentile £412 £200 £230
25th Percentile £450 £266 £251
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£513 £325 £325
Median % change year-on-year +57.69% - -22.62%
75th Percentile £540 £375 £442
90th Percentile £550 £468 £484
England median daily rate £525 £475 £456
% change year-on-year +10.53% +4.11% +21.67%
